Abstract

A novel approach is presented for converting spherical nanoindentation load–displacement data into indentation stress–strain curves, without the need for continuous stiffness measurement (CSM) – an option available only on a limited number of machines. This new method entails novel approaches for estimating (i) the effective zero-point and (ii) the effective contact radius from the raw load–displacement data. The results from the new analysis methods are shown to be in good agreement with the results obtained using CSM.
